Output dfa09854576c752331c222ed34eb13fd0fd055af05a0d398e5a4922af5c87ec4:36

value
1015040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217214f586d23814062afd202e198d1e3bc61c2f OP_EQUAL
address
34jrtRQLXgpRN94bJGtgUwXKEN2BUF9cEV
transaction
dfa09854576c752331c222ed34eb13fd0fd055af05a0d398e5a4922af5c87ec4
spent
true